Drainage trench excavation services involve digging narrow, deep channels in the ground to redirect excess water away from a property. This process typically includes removing soil and other materials to create a properly sloped trench, which is then lined with gravel or piping to facilitate effective water flow. These trenches are designed to manage water runoff, prevent pooling, and protect foundations from water damage. Skilled service providers use specialized equipment to ensure the trenches are accurately placed and properly constructed to serve their intended purpose.
This service is essential in solving common drainage problems such as standing water in yards, soggy lawns, and persistent flooding during heavy rains. Without proper drainage, water can accumulate around a property’s foundation, leading to potential structural issues, basement flooding, and landscape erosion. Drainage trench excavation helps mitigate these risks by providing a clear pathway for water to exit the property efficiently. It can also prevent water from seeping into crawl spaces or basements, reducing the likelihood of mold growth and water-related repairs.

The overview below groups typical Drainage Trench Excavation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Sandpoint, ID.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or drainage trench excavation projects in Sandpoint range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s, such as fixing a small drainage issue, fall within this middle range. Fewer projects, especially larger or more complex repairs, can exceed this range.
Standard Trench Installation - For standard drainage trench installation, local contractors often charge between $1,000 and $3,000. This range covers most typical residential projects and can vary based on trench length and site conditions. Larger or more detailed installations may cost more.
Full Drainage System Replacement - Complete replacement of an existing drainage system can range from $4,000 to $8,000 or more. Many projects in this tier involve extensive excavation and custom work, which increases costs. Fewer jobs reach the highest end of this spectrum.
Complex or Large-Scale Projects - Larger, more complex drainage trench projects in the Sandpoint area can exceed $10,000, especially when extensive excavation or specialized materials are required. These projects are less common but may be necessary for significant drainage issues or commercial sites.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is drainage trench excavation used for? Drainage trench excavation is typically used to manage excess water around properties, prevent flooding, and improve soil drainage in areas like Sandpoint, ID.
How do local contractors prepare for drainage trench excavation projects? Contractors assess the site, determine the appropriate trench depth and width, and plan for proper drainage solutions tailored to the property's needs.
What materials are commonly used in drainage trenches? Common materials include gravel, perforated pipes, and filter fabric to ensure effective water flow and prevent soil clogging.
Are there different types of drainage trenches available? Yes, options include French drains, curtain drains, and surface drainage trenches, each suited to specific drainage challenges.
What factors should be considered before starting drainage trench excavation? Factors include soil type, water flow patterns, property layout, and the purpose of the drainage system to ensure proper installation and effectiveness.
